“…In a further example, Zhang et al [17] extracted BSA using mixed reverse micellar systems of cetyl trimethyl ammonium bromide and alkyl halides (including 1-chlorobutane, 1-bromobutane and 1-iodobutane). Also, Hasman et al [18] extracted casein and BSA in a system of soybean lectin/isooctane and 1-hexanol.…”
